Question

Which requirement would be classified as a functional requirement within the application design documentation?

Options

  • AThe application must be hosted with redundancy levels of N+1 or better.
  • BPenetration testing must be executed quarterly with a pass rate of 80% or higher.
  • CThe application must be capable of handling 200 transactions per second.
  • DAdministrators must monitor the network traffic of the desired systems.

Explanation

Functional requirements describe what a system or solution must do. The requirements include the following categories: Business rules: For example, the architecture must support both the primary and secondary data Administrative functions: For example, network and security administrators must monitor the network traffic of the desired systems.
